SHOTS FIRED at US Embassy in Turkey in Drive-by Shooting (VIDEO)

Shots were fired at the US Embassy in Ankara, Turkey overnight.

There was a drive-by shooting attack on the US Embassy building in Turkey’s capital Ankara around 5 AM local time.

Four to five shots were fired at the security gate, one hit the bullet-proof window. Suspected attackers reportedly fled in a white sedan.

The Turkish Erdogan government agreed to drop terrorism charges against imprisoned US pastor Andrew Brunson in exchange of the U.S. government dropping fines totaling billions of dollars against the Turkish bank Halkbank.

President Trump would not agree to the deal.
